- 博客(43)
- 收藏
- 关注
原创 Load balancer does not have available server for client: userserivce报错
nacos负载均衡报错:Load balancer does not have available server for client: userserivce报错
2022-11-29 16:00:28
3008
2
原创 Could not initialize class net.sf.cglib.beans.BeanMap$Generator
java反射引起的bug
2022-10-21 18:59:30
637
原创 redisTemplate.opsForValue().set数据跟本地redis数据不符
RedisTemplate 使用时传入数据与本地redis数据不符
2022-08-18 14:46:27
3102
原创 SpringBoot搭建MyBatisPlus中selectList遇到LambdaQueryWrapper报错问题
在3.4.4版本中<dependency> <groupId>com.baomidou</groupId> <artifactId>mybatis-plus-boot-starter</artifactId> <version>3.4.3</version> </dependency>在下面代码中,bookDao
2022-02-14 17:20:58
3503
3
原创 springboot druid连接数据库的两种配置
1. 通用配置spring: datasource: driver-class-name: com.mysql.cj.jdbc.Driver url: jdbc:mysql://localhost:3306/ssm_db?serverTimezone=GMT%2B8 username: root password: 123456 type: com.alibaba.druid.pool.DruidDataSource2. druid专用配置(推荐
2022-02-13 21:30:44
839
原创 springmvc 的知识补充
1.@RequesBody用于接收json数据2.@RequestParam用于接收url地址传参或表单传参3.@PathVariable用于接收路径参数,使用{参数名}描述路径参数
2022-02-11 16:42:58
213
原创 Mybatis使用注解方式时报错
小tips:在原先使用xml方式配置Mybatis后,存在xml文件对应着mapper自定义接口若后来想使用注解方式去简化配置,则需要将原先xml文件删除(即使在核心配置文件中已经注释过映射文件了,也会优先寻找xml配置文件,若存在则会继续应用(但不使用)该配置文件,则会产生冲突)ps:个人理解,欢迎指教...
2022-02-09 12:02:47
572
原创 Mybatis的浅尝
1. 一对一配置:使用<resultMap>标签进行配置(可能会加上<association>标签 用于表示作为对象的类的属性)<resultMap>中:id:该类型表示主键, colum表示查询表的字段名名,而property是指实体的属性名称剩余的result:也表示查询数据表得出的列,但不是主键<association>中:property: 是指当前实体(order)中的属性名称(private User user)Ja
2022-02-09 00:32:42
248
原创 MyBatis核心配置标签
1.properties标签在configuration标签内配置<!--加载外部properties--> <properties resource="jdbc.properties"/>2.typeAliases标签 自定义别名标签(自定义类的别名,能简化映射文件中的操作类型)同在configuration内配置<!--自定义别名--> <typeAliases> <typeAlias ty
2022-02-07 16:30:56
575
原创 基于xml与注解方式的声明事务管理
在applicationContext.xml文件中如下配置1.配置目标对象 内部的方法就是切点<bean id="accountService" class="com.it.service.impl.AccountServiceImpl"> <property name="accountDao" ref="accountDao"/></bean>service层存在dao层的对象所使用的方法(实际是在dao层中的实际处理),但实在se
2022-02-06 09:46:32
573
原创 xml与注解配置AOP开发的步骤
xml方式:1.建立目标方法(切点)以及通知(即方法)2.建立xml文件2.1配置xmlns:aop="http://www.springframework.org/schema/aop"以及http://www.springframework.org/schema/aop http://www.springframework.org/schema/aop/spring-aop.xsd2.2 配置目标对象、<bean id="target" class="com.it.
2022-02-05 16:10:53
394
原创 spring@Autowired注解expected at least 1 bean which qualifies as autowire candidate错误
1. 首先找到@Autowired注解下对应的对象2. 找到applicationContext.xml文件中查看是否创建该bean3. 查看web.xml中是否有配置以下内容<!--全局的初始化参数--> <context-param> <param-name>contextConfigLocation</param-name> <param-value>classpath:applicationContext.
2022-01-30 16:38:21
939
1
原创 IDEA 使用Spring中context的配置以及jdbc应用
1.在原来xmlns下面添加一行xmlns:context="http://www.springframework.org/schema/context"2.在原来xsi:schemaLocation中添加不同的内容(也可以直接复制粘贴全部替代全部xsi的内容)xsi:schemaLocation="http://www.springframework.org/schema/beans http://www.springframework.org/schema/beans/spring.
2022-01-18 16:02:27
1289
原创 IDEA maven项目 使用c3p0 连接数据库
1.在数据库connection 8.0以上后在驱动处应变成“com.mysql.cj.jdbc.Driver"2. 正确设置账号密码且成功创建数据库后3. 可能是时区问题,解决方法如下将jdbcUrl中后面加上 问号后面的内容”jdbc:mysql://localhost:3306/test?serverTimezone=GMT%2B8"...
2022-01-18 14:56:16
1235
原创 Servlet中无法传值到JSP问题(EL表达式)
首先判断是否正确添加EL表达式 ${variable} ,不用添加双引号 在第一点基础上若没有问题,则需要在jsp的页面中添加一句代码 isELIgnored="false" 添加位置在 <%@ page contentType="text/html;charset=UTF-8" language="java" isELIgnored="false" %> 在html标签上边的这行内添加,添加完成后即可收到来自Servlet的数据...
2022-01-13 16:21:06
1027
1
原创 IDEA 使用maven创建tomcat的web项目
1. idea创建好Web项目2. pom.xml文件下加入<build> <plugins> <plugin> <groupId>org.apache.tomcat.maven</groupId> <artifactId>tomcat7-maven-plugin</artifactId> <version>2.2</version> .
2022-01-10 23:04:45
115
原创 EasyExcel与依赖包的问题
阿里的easyexcel的依赖与Maven在Maven上依赖关系是:cglib,poi,poi-ooxml,poi-ooxml-schemas,ehcache,slf4j-api使用以上导包仍会报错NoClassDefFoundError试了很久才发现是需要下列导包:(有上述所没有的,也有不需要的)asm,cglib,poi,poi-ooxml,poi-ooxml-schemas,slf4j-api,xmlbeans...
2021-07-06 09:02:24
1884
原创 sqlserver 与 Json
sqlserver 与json1.判断是否为json(https://blog.youkuaiyun.com/liuchang19950703/article/details/81015511)<= 出处(还有其他关于Json的好方法)IsJson(@express)select IsJson(@pro_json)2. 输出结果转化为Json(1) 把列名当成属性select * from table for Json(2) 其他方法(转载)https:/...
2021-01-08 10:42:26
232
转载 ALTER 和 CREATE 创建索引的区别
众所周知,MySQL创建索引有两种语法,即:ALTER TABLEHeadOfStateADD INDEX(LastName, FirstName);CREATE INDEXindex_name HeadOfState (LastName, FirstName);那么,这两种语法有什么区别呢?在网上找了一下,在一个英文网站上,总结了下面几个区别,我翻译出来,如下:1、CREAT...
2020-04-16 19:46:17
3816
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人